Who is John Reaves?

Thomas Johnson Reaves is an American former college and professional football player who was a quarterback for eleven seasons in the National Football League and three seasons in the United States Football League during the 1970s and 1980s. Reaves played college football for the University of Florida, and earned All-American honors. He was a first-round pick in the 1972 NFL Draft, and played professionally for the Philadelphia Eagles, Cincinnati Bengals, Minnesota Vikings, Houston Oilers and Tampa Bay Buccaneers of the NFL, and the Tampa Bay Bandits of the USFL.
